Raw honey
Ori (shea butter) coconut oil Mix these three together for your prepoo, keep in hair overnight( just eyebll the measurments, the measurments I used were approx .75 cup of honey, 2.5tbsp of solid ori & 2 tbsp liquid coconut oil, LOL basically the ori had to be microwaved to become liquid the coconut didnt) I microwaved the mixture just long enough to make the ori liquid, then whipped it with an egg beater, MAKE SURE THE HONEY IS WARM NOT HOT b4 using!!!! Wash out then follow up with diluted shampoo and rinse thoroughly Mix equal parts cholesterol & conditioner and put in damp hair then calabar the hair with the conditioner and cover with a shower cap Leave on for about 15 minutes or more if you want, I only did 15 cos that's how long it takes me to shower Then rinse out one braid at a time, after u rinse each braid calabar it again, till u finish everything then give your hair a general rinse Wrap your hair in a big ass towel, no need to rub your hair just make sure you use a thick absorbent towel While you're waiting on the hair to dry take a small 3oz spray bottle and fill if up 1/4 with conditioner and the other 3/4 with bottled water if u don't trust ur tap water When your hair is almost dry rub spray it with the diluted conditioner and then rub some ori in ur hair and make sure u concentrate on the ends, if you want u can unpick each braid and redo it after u r done Let your hair air dry with the calabar, when it is completely dry u can take out the braids It really worked for me and I have Brillo pad hair, so it should prolly work on pretty much any hair type Mi *****MAKE SURE YOU USE ONLY NON SILICONE CONDITIONER O
